`CGI traces its roots back to 1906 when Chamberlain Machine Works was founded
`
`by Andrew Chamberlain as Waterloo Rope Belt Company. The company manufactured rope
`
`belt products which were used on large power cream separators in creameries and later in gas
`
`engines and pump jacks for use on farm windmills. In 1929, the company was incorporated in
`
`Iowa as Chamberlain Corporation. See Exhibit B (taken from: http://www.duch.com/about/our-
`
`history/ on June 8, 2015). The following picture is included in Exhibit B:
`
`
`
`4.
`
`In 1968, CGI acquired Perma Power Corp. out of Chicago. I was working as a
`
`Project Engineer at Perma Power at the time.
`
`5.
`
`Perma Power was founded in 1955 with around fifty employees. I joined the
`
`company in 1961 as a Junior Engineer. Perma Power introduced our first garage door opener

`(GDO) radio controls in 1956 and our first garage door opener in 1958. See Exhibit C (taken
`
`from:
`
`http://webcache.googleusercontent.com/search?q=cache:http://www.dasma.com/pdf/publications
`
`/pagesofhistory/chambrl-spr2003.pdf on June 8, 2016).
`
`6.
`
`In 1960, Perma Power began selling GDOs to Sears and introduced the industry’s
`
`first transistorized radio controls for GDOs. See Exhibit C.
`
`7.
`
`In 1967, Chamberlain moved its corporate offices to Elmhurst, Illinois, the
`
`location of CGI’s present day corporate headquarters. In 1967, Perma Power introduced the
`
`LiftMaster® brand of garage door openers and accessories, a product which I helped develop. In
`
`1968 CGI acquired Perma Power and continues to this day to sell LiftMaster® GDOs, which are
`
`CGI’s best-selling product. I started working for CGI as part of the acquisition. See Exhibit C.

`CGI is a leader in the garage door opener market, with a number of “firsts,” many
`
`of which I was proud to play a role in. For example, in 1975, CGI introduced the world’s first
`
`digital radio controls for GDOs, with 512 codes set by DIP (Dual Inline Package) switches and,
`
`in 1989, introduced the industry’s first wireless keyless entry system. Prior to this, all garage
`
`keypad type door controls had to be hard-wired to the head unit of the garage door. There were
`
`no “clickers” and no way to remotely open a garage door except by a portable transmitter from a
`
`car. See Exhibit C.
`
`9.
`
`CGI, in 1979, introduced the first infrared sensors for residential garage doors
`
`openers. The purpose of these sensors was to detect objects such as children who might be under
`
`a garage door as it is closing and in harm’s way. The sensors were used, and are used today, to
`
`reverse the direction of the garage door to avoid harm. See Exhibit C.
`
`
`
`3
`
`
`
`Case: 1:16-cv-06097 Document #: 11 Filed: 06/10/16 Page 4 of 7 PageID #:292
`
`10.
`
`In addition to the industry “firsts” noted above, our LiftMaster® products had the
`
`first:
`
`a. Battery backup unit (promoting safety and convenience by allowing the opening
`
`and closing of the garage door in the event of power failures);
`
`b. Battery backup unit integrated into the GDO (or the GDO head unit – the box that
`
`is installed above the vehicle in the garage and which contains the controls and
`
`motors to lift the garage door);
`
`c. Motion detection control panel (promoting safety and convenience by, for
`
`example, detecting motion turning on the garage lights when someone enters the
`
`garage);
`
`d. Adjustable light delay (which maintains the lighting in the garage for an
`
`adjustable period of time after the garage door is opened or shut);
`
`e. Remote control for GDO light;
`
`f. Learning receiver (i.e., a receiver that allows a consumer’s clicker to learn the
`
`code for that person’s particular garage door opener) required for the wireless
`
`keypad);
`
`g. Rolling code in all GDO’s (promoting security by changing the code to the GDO
`
`each time the garage door opener clicker is depressed, ensuring that thieves can’t
`
`capture the code and later open the garage door);
`
`h. Motion Vibration Isolation System (MVIS®) for reducing vibration and noise;
`
`i. Advanced Trolley System (that provides lockout for manual door operation);
`
`
`
`4
`
`
`
`Case: 1:16-cv-06097 Document #: 11 Filed: 06/10/16 Page 5 of 7 PageID #:293
`
`j. Radio Frequency lock on the wall panel (promoting security by allowing
`
`consumers to lock out any remote transmitters and permit access only through
`
`wall panel);
`
`k. Maintenance Alert System (which flashes a light on the control station when
`
`maintenance of the GDO is required);
`
`l.
`
`Integrated Transistor Portable Transmitter (that allowed for miniature transmitters
`
`that fit on the car sun visor);
`
`m. Garage Door Monitor (promoting safety by allowing consumers to monitor the
`
`status of their garage doors and to receive alerts);
`
`n. Posi-lock system (promoting safety by electronically securing a closed door and
`
`monitoring against the door ever being manually forced opened);
`
`o. Residential jackshaft operator (that eliminated the rail and chain that was mounted
`
`above the door); and
`
`p. Internet-enabled garage door opener.
`
`11.
`
`In addition, CGI was the first in the industry to use a light delay timer, printed
`
`circuit board, electronic logic board, Digital Radio Control, customer settable coding system, and
`
`Integrated Circuits. CGI was the first to introduce a billion code system so that no two
`
`transmitters are coded alike.

`For example, from March 1982 to October 1992, there were numerous deaths and
`
`injuries to children under the age of 15 caused by GDOs. One report by the Consumer Product
`
`
`
`5
`
`
`
`Case: 1:16-cv-06097 Document #: 11 Filed: 06/10/16 Page 6 of 7 PageID #:294
`
`Safety Commission (CPSC) notes that there were 54 deaths and 37 serious injuries during this
`
`time caused by the garage door failing to stop and change its direction. Starting around 1989 to
`
`1990, I worked with the Door Operator and Remote Control Manufacturers Association
`
`(DORCMA), CPSC (US Consumer Product Safety Commission), Underwriters Laboratory and
`
`others over a course of years to enact legislation. Our efforts culminated in President George
`
`H.W. Bush signing federal legislation (Public Law 101-608, the Consumer Product Safety
`
`Improvement Act of 1990) in 1990 that requires all residential garage door openers produced
`
`after Jan. 1, 1993 to meet entrapment-protection requirements that were published in the
`
`upcoming third edition of UL 325. UL 325 would come to include as acceptable external
`
`entrapment-protection devices, photoelectric eyes and edge sensors. See Exhibit D (taken from:
`
`http://webcache.googleusercontent.com/search?q=cache:http://www.dasma.com/articles/feature/
`
`UL325Working_Win2014.pdf on June 8, 2016).
`
`14.
`
`As a result of our further efforts, California, Minnesota, and New York passed
`
`state legislation in the 1990-1993 time frame requiring, for all GDO’s sold in those states after
`
`January 1, 1993, external entrapment- protection sensors. The three states and Indiana also
`
`passed legislation requiring garage door technicians to test the contact reversing mechanism of
`
`older openers being serviced. See Exhibit D.
`
`15.
`
`In 1992 the CPSC enacted regulations covering residential GDOs. They included
`
`the new provisions of UL 325. See Exhibit D.
`
`16.
`
`Since the effective date of the act, January 1, 1993, the number of deaths or
`
`serious injuries caused by properly installed door complying with the laws has been reduced to
`
`nearly zero. See Exhibit D.
